According to the new data, in the first quarter of 2020, we are waiting for desktop CPU Comet Lake. Despite the fact that neither the architecture nor the technical process will change with respect to the current Intel processors, Intel Comet Lake will move to a new socket - the LGA 1200. However, if we remember the notorious principle of "tick-tock", we can assume that the Intel processor socket in general changes not for Comet Lake, but for desktop Ice Lake. On the other hand, all the early leaks and rumors indicated that we would not get desktop 10 nanometre processors until at least 2021, so it is not very clear why we should implement such changes in early 2020.
Anyway, the Comet Lake processors will bring something new. The older CPUs in this line will be 10-core. Once again, we can thank AMD and the success of Ryzen, because without these processors, Intel may have had six-core top-of-the-line CPUs in the desktop segment next year as well.
The senior processors of Comet Lake will have TDP 125W, although in fact it has been achieved for a long time, as the same Core i9-9900K does not meet the officially declared value (95W)
